Welcome to the heating guide for Edilillie, situated in postcode 5630. Utilising data from the nearest weather station (COULTA (COLES POINT)) at an elevation of 28 metres above sea level, which started operating in 1991 with the latest data recorded in 2017, we can analyse the temperature trends crucial for your home's heating needs.

In this region, winters have recorded temperatures as low as -1.7 degrees C, highlighting the necessity for energy-efficient heating systems. During these colder months (June, Juily and August), we see an average minimum temperature of 7.7 degreees celcius, while the average humidity level at 9 am is around 83% and 68.7% at 3 pm for this period. Together this can significantly affect the comfort levels in your home, making a comprehensive heating system essential not just for warmth but also for managing indoor humidity levels. Additionally, with wind gusts reaching up to 107 km/h in Edilillie, a robust HVAC system, including options like energy-efficient electric heaters, gas heating or ducted heating, or a more complex hydronic or ducted heating systems, becomes a valuable investment for maintaining a comfortable indoor environment.

Based on the Australian Bureau of Statistics 2021 Census, postcode 5630, which includes Edilillie, has a total 47 homes. This community features a diverse array of housing types: 47 are houses, each with an average of 2.3 residents per dwelling. With the community's varied income levels, where the median weekly household income is 1687 and with 75% homes mortgaged or rented, investing in energy-efficient heating options is even more essential to help reduce running costs and increase long-term financial savings for homeowners or renters.

When considering the demographics of Edilillie and 5630 more broadly, we discover there are 15 families with children. At the same time, 16.3% of the 129 population are over 65 years old, while 35 people also live with long-term health conditions. So eco-friendly and smart heating systems with advanced thermostats are particularly appealing for those more susceptible to the cold, like families with young children, older adults, and residents living with health conditions.

About Edilillie

Edilillie, SA, 5630 experiences a typical Mediterranean climate with mild winters and hot summers. The average winter weather in Edilillie is characterized by cool temperatures and occasional rainfall. The coolest months are June and July, with average minimum temperatures ranging from 6 to 8 degrees Celsius. The yearly minimum temperature in Edilillie can drop to as low as 2 degrees Celsius.

Given the cooler temperatures during winter, heating is essential for the comfort of residents in Edilillie. Local heating businesses in the area offer a range of heating solutions to meet the diverse needs of the community. From gas heaters to electric heaters, hydronic heating to ducted heating, residents can find the perfect heating system to keep their homes warm and cozy during the colder months.

One popular option for heating in Edilillie is split system heating. Split systems provide both heating and cooling capabilities, making them versatile for year-round use. They are energy-efficient and offer precise temperature control through a thermostat. Additionally, considering the abundance of sunlight in Edilillie, residents can explore the possibility of using solar power to power their split system units, reducing their reliance on traditional energy sources and promoting sustainability.
